Analysis

Philippines recorded 649.21 million million ton-km for tonne-kilometers of air freight in 2023.

The figure is up 3.1% on the previous year and up 99.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, tonne-kilometers of air freight in Philippines peaked at 926.89 million million ton-km in 2019 and was at its lowest, 21.70 million million ton-km, in 1970.

Philippines ranks 37th of 180 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Air freight is the volume of freight, express, and diplomatic bags carried on each flight stage (operation of an aircraft from takeoff to its next landing), measured in metric tonnes times kilometers traveled.
